Subject: Dedup job v4 shipped

Maintainers: the Corvale customer dedup batch now merges on normalized surname plus postal fragment. Old fuzzy-match path is removed. Merge decisions are logged to the audit store; reversals supported for 30 days. Don't re-enable the legacy matcher — it double-merges households. Rollback plan is in the runbook. Reference this release by the token that follows.

session token of kagup-hahaf = htk3_2b8

Ticket: Health check failures behind Bramblegate LB

The Pondermill upstream nodes began failing health checks at 04:12 because the probe's service credential expired overnight. The load balancer marked all three nodes unhealthy and drained traffic. A replacement credential has been issued with a 90-day lifetime; please update the probe config on each node. The new key for the probe service is below.

app token of hawif-kafof = kto15_B3AN0KfpZRy4TLc

## Velmara Works — Capacity Decision (Managers Only)

Following the Q3 utilisation review, leadership must decide whether to add a third shift at the Drelport plant or commission a new line at Havenrood. Drelport offers faster ramp-up but higher overtime exposure; Havenrood requires capital outlay yet secures long-term headroom for the Corvex product family. Department heads should review the modelling before Friday's session. The preliminary direction agreed by the steering group is recorded below.

internal memo for kajep-tawip: The renewal with Holaelix Group closes at $10 million a year, 5 percent below the last contract. Project Wenael slips by two quarters because of the tooling delay.